Key learning points

  1. To read and say words accurately, it is important to practise the vowel sounds: [a], [e], [i], [o], [u].
  2. There are two verbs to say ‘to be, being’ in Spanish: estar and ser.
  3. To mean 'we are' with 'estar', we use 'estamos'. This means 'we are' for location and temporary states.
  4. To mean 'we are' with 'ser', we use 'somos'. This means 'we are' for general traits.
  5. When describing more than one, the adjective ends in -os with masculine nouns and -as with feminine nouns.

Keywords

  • Estamos - 'we are' for location and temporary states, part of the verb 'estar'

  • Somos - 'we are' for general traits, part of the verb 'ser'

  • Adjective - word that gives information about a noun

Common misconception

There is only one to say 'we are' in Spanish as in English.

There are two verbs meaning 'to be, being' in Spanish. To say 'we are' for location and temporary state, we use estamos from the verb estar and to say 'we are' for general traits, we use somos from the verb ser.

To consolidate the uses of 'ser' and 'estar', you could practise using pair work and whiteboards. Give pupils simple sentences like '_____ en casa', 'siempre _____ positivos' etc. and pupils can write 'somos' or 'estamos' for a quick assessment.
